Anda di halaman 1dari 2

Kode Soal: UT01 Kode Soal: UT02

Untuk soal no. 1 dan 2 baca dengan seksama kasus berikut! Untuk soal no. 1 dan 2 baca dengan seksama kasus berikut!

Sebuah rental VCD memiliki desain class master untuk data VCD film dan CD Sebuah counter handphone memiliki desain class master dengan atribut
Musik dengan atribut berikut: berikut:
a. Class VCDFilm dengan atribut: a. Class handphone dengan atribut:
judul : judul film nomor : nomor kartu
pemain : nama-nama pemain di film tersebut pulsa : nilai pulsa kartu
sutradara : nama sutradara tersebut baterai : jenis baterai
publisher : yang memproduksi film tersebut merk : merk handphone
kategori : S = semua umur, D = dewasa, R = Remaja, A = Anak warna : warna handphone
stok : jumlah stok VCD film tersebut ukuranlayar : ukuran layer handphone

b. Class CDMusik dengan atribut: b. Class accessoris handphone:


judul : judul album musik warna : warna accessoris
penyanyi : nama penyanyi di album tersebut ukuranlayar : ukuran layar accessoris
produser : nama produser album tersebut merk : merk accesssoris
publisher : studio rekaman yang memproduksi CD musik tersebut nama : nama barang dari accessoris
top hit : lagu yang diandalkan pada album tersebut bentuk : bentuk accessoris
kategori : C = Classik, J = Jazz, P = Pop, R = Rock, O = Other harga : harga accessoris
stok : jumlah stok CD musik tersebut
Soal!
Soal! 1. Buatlah class diagram dengan menggunakan konsep inheritance.
1. Buatlah class diagram dengan menggunakan konsep inheritance. Tentukan superclass dan subclass dengan mencari hubungan antar kedua
Tentukan superclass dan subclass dengan mencari hubungan antar kedua class tersebut. (Jawaban nomor 1 ditulis tangan lalu ambil gambarnya
class tersebut. (Jawaban nomor 1 ditulis tangan lalu ambil gambarnya kemudian gabungkan dengan file jawaban nomor berikutnya)
kemudian gabungkan dengan file jawaban nomor berikutnya) 2. Buat kode program sesuai class diagram yang telah Anda buat! Tampilkan
2. Buat kode program sesuai class diagram yang telah Anda buat! Tampilkan output/informasi yang dapat dihasilkan. (Jawaban berupa screenshoot
output/informasi yang dapat dihasilkan. (Jawaban berupa screenshoot kode bahasa Java)
kode bahasa Java) 3. Jelaskan istilah class, obyek, method, constructor, overloading. Berikan
3. Jelaskan istilah class, obyek, atribut, method, constructor. Berikan masing- masing-masing contoh (tulis kode program atau bentuk umum)! (Jawaban
masing contoh (tulis kode program atau bentuk umum)! (Jawaban diketik) diketik)
4. Kumpulkan dalam bentuk file tipe pdf dengan nama file: 4. Kumpulkan dalam bentuk file tipe pdf dengan nama file:
Kelas_UTS_NamaLengkap maksimal ukuran file 1 MB paling lambat 2 Kelas_UTS_NamaLengkap maksimal ukuran file 1 MB paling lambat 2
November 2021 pukul 10.00 di vclass. November 2021 pukul 10.00 di vclass.
Kode Soal: UT03 Kode Soal: UT04
Untuk soal no. 1 dan 2 baca dengan seksama kasus berikut! Untuk sal no. 1 dan 2 baca dengan seksama kasus berikut!

Sebuah perusahaan telekomunikasi memiliki desain class master untuk data- Sebuah rental Kendaraan memiliki desain class master untuk data mobil dan
data pegawai dengan atribut berikut: sepeda motor dengan atribut berikut:
a. Class manajer dengan atribut: a. Class mobil dengan atribut:
nama : nama manajer paket : jenis paket rental ( harian atau mingguan)
gaji pokok : nilai gaji pokok setiap bulan jaminan : barang yang menjadi jaminan
departemen : nama departemen merk : merk mobil
jenis kelamin : laki-laki atau perempuan bahanbakar : bahan bakar mobil
jenis laporan : jenis laporan yang harus dikerjakan warna : warna mobil
nomor polisi : nomor polisi mobil rental
b. Class marketing dengan atribut: sopir : kebutuhan tenaga sopir
nama : nama manajer
gaji pokok : nilai gaji pokok setiap bulan b. Class sepeda motor dengan atribut:
jenis promosi : jenis promosi yang dikerjakan paket : jenis paket rental ( harian atau mingguan)
wilayah promosi : wilayah promosi yang harus diselesaikan jaminan : barang yang menjadi jaminan
target promosi : jumlah target pelanggan yang harus diperoleh merk : merk sepeda motor
jenis kelamin : laki-laki atau perempuan bahanbakar : bahan bakar mobil
warna : warna mobil
Soal! nomor polisi : nomor polisi sepeda motor
1. Buatlah class diagram dengan menggunakan konsep inheritance. helm : jumlah helm yang disewa
Tentukan superclass dan subclass dengan mencari hubungan antar kedua
class tersebut. (Jawaban nomor 1 ditulis tangan lalu ambil gambarnya Soal!
kemudian gabungkan dengan file jawaban nomor berikutnya) 1. Buatlah class diagram dengan menggunakan konsep inheritance.
2. Buat kode program sesuai class diagram yang telah Anda buat! Tampilkan Tentukan superclass dan subclass dengan mencari hubungan antar kedua
output/informasi yang dapat dihasilkan. (Jawaban berupa screenshoot class tersebut. (Jawaban nomor 1 ditulis tangan lalu ambil gambarnya
kode bahasa Java) kemudian gabungkan dengan file jawaban nomor berikutnya)
3. Jelaskan istilah class, obyek, atribut, method, overloading. Berikan 2. Buat kode program sesuai class diagram yang telah Anda buat! Tampilkan
masing2 contoh (tulis kode program atau bentuk umum)! (Jawaban output/informasi yang dapat dihasilkan. (Jawaban berupa screenshoot
diketik) kode bahasa Java)
4. Kumpulkan dalam bentuk file tipe pdf dengan nama file: 3. Jelaskan istilah class, obyek, atribut, overriding, constructor. Berikan
Kelas_UTS_NamaLengkap maksimal ukuran file 1 MB paling lambat 2 masing2 contoh (tulis kode program /bentuk umum)! (Jawaban diketik)
November 2021 pukul 10.00 di vclass. 4. Kumpulkan dalam bentuk file tipe pdf dengan nama file:
Kelas_UTS_NamaLengkap maksimal ukuran file 1 MB paling lambat 2
November 2021 pukul 10.00 di vclass.

Anda mungkin juga menyukai